The Unseen Power of Logic in Every Line of Code
In the modern tech arena, every keystroke can determine your future. The world is changing at breakneck speed, and those who master programming logic are the ones shaping that world. Learning programming logic is not just about writing code – it’s about understanding how machines think, how patterns emerge, and how creativity meets structure. Yet, what most people don’t realize is that logic, like muscle, weakens without deliberate training. You could be the next great developer or even transition into fields as diverse as analytics, artificial intelligence, or business automation – but without sharpened logic, you’re just scratching the surface. Even in professions like law, where reasoning is king, this principle holds true – understanding something as specialized as education lawyer salary structures also requires logical thinking, comparative analysis, and strategic evaluation. Whether you’re decoding a legal clause or optimizing a sorting algorithm, logic connects it all. If you’re not improving it every day, you’re falling behind thousands who are already ahead of you, chasing the next big breakthrough in their careers. The clock is ticking, and the opportunity to rise through logic-driven thinking is slipping through your fingers.
Training the Mind to Think Like a Developer
The mind of a developer is a labyrinth of creativity and calculation. It’s where imagination meets mathematics, and where problem-solving becomes an art form. To truly think like a developer, you must break problems into smaller fragments and rebuild them from the ground up. This mental exercise trains not just your programming logic but your overall problem-solving abilities. Imagine approaching a complex project where every bug feels like a legal clause in a multimillion-dollar case – every line of code must be interpreted, defended, and executed flawlessly. Just as an education lawyer salary reflects years of discipline and specialized reasoning, a developer’s worth lies in their ability to dissect challenges with laser-like precision. Practicing algorithmic puzzles, building side projects, and participating in coding competitions strengthens these mental circuits. It’s not about rote learning syntax – it’s about creating a mental ecosystem where logic thrives. The urgency is real: every day you delay, someone else gains an edge, perfecting the skills that will define the next generation of problem solvers and innovators. Start today, and don’t let your creative potential fade into obsolescence.
Breaking Down Problems Before Writing a Single Line
One of the biggest mistakes beginners make is diving into coding without dissecting the problem first. Great programmers don’t rush; they strategize. Before you write a single line of code, analyze, question, and visualize the end result. Create flowcharts, use pseudo-code, or even narrate your solution out loud. This deliberate process transforms vague problems into actionable blueprints. Just like a top-tier education lawyer salary depends on deep preparation before stepping into court, your success in programming depends on how thoroughly you prepare before execution. The real magic of problem solving lies in foresight – the ability to predict what could go wrong and plan accordingly. By practicing problem deconstruction, you develop foresight that not only makes you a better coder but a more strategic thinker. Every major software engineer, from startups to Fortune 500 companies, leverages this exact skill. The time to refine your approach is now – each unstructured attempt chips away at your efficiency, while structured analysis multiplies your results exponentially. Don’t just code – engineer solutions with clarity and purpose.
Learning Through Real-World Scenarios
Textbooks can teach you syntax, but only real-world experience can teach you how to think. Imagine developing a payment gateway that handles millions in transactions daily – your logic has to be airtight, your problem-solving instincts razor-sharp. The stakes are high, much like the legal world where understanding factors behind an education lawyer salary requires precision, confidentiality, and negotiation expertise. When you work on real projects – freelance apps, open-source contributions, or client-based systems – you confront unpredictability. There’s no step-by-step guide, no back cover with the answers. You’ll encounter bugs, security loopholes, and performance bottlenecks that demand creative solutions. That’s where true logic growth happens. Every failure teaches resilience; every bug conquered expands your confidence. If you’ve never felt the rush of fixing a critical system at 3 a.m., you’re missing one of the most exhilarating aspects of software development. The urgency to gain real-world exposure cannot be overstated. Opportunities are abundant right now – projects waiting for someone bold enough to take charge. Don’t let them slip away.
Practicing Algorithmic Thinking Daily
Algorithms are the DNA of every great program. Whether you’re sorting data, optimizing queries, or detecting fraud, your ability to think algorithmically determines how efficiently you solve problems. Treat algorithmic practice like a workout for your brain. Spend just one hour daily solving algorithmic challenges on platforms like LeetCode, HackerRank, or Codeforces. Your logical reasoning will evolve faster than you can imagine. Think of it this way: just as the complexity of an education lawyer salary depends on experience, specialization, and jurisdiction, the depth of your algorithmic fluency determines your professional worth in tech. The competition is brutal – thousands of coders worldwide are training hard to land high-paying positions. Every challenge you skip gives them a head start. Practice dynamic programming, recursion, and data structures until they feel instinctive. The sooner you embrace this daily habit, the sooner you’ll unlock opportunities that others are still dreaming of. Remember, logic is perishable – it must be exercised, tested, and sharpened continuously.
Balancing Creativity and Precision
Programming logic doesn’t mean suppressing creativity – it means channeling it with precision. Some of the most elegant solutions are born from creative insight paired with analytical discipline. When designing a system or solving a complex problem, visualize every path the code might take. This is the delicate balance between imagination and accuracy. Lawyers, too, face this dynamic – crafting a winning argument or maximizing an education lawyer salary involves creativity constrained by structure. In coding, this means knowing when to experiment and when to adhere strictly to tested methodologies. It’s about seeing not just what is, but what could be – what’s possible with an optimized loop, a cleaner architecture, or a refactored algorithm. Each solution becomes a story of ingenuity, written in syntax and logic. The urgency to nurture both sides – creative freedom and technical discipline – is greater than ever. With AI and automation rising fast, developers who can think beyond the obvious will dominate the next tech revolution. Don’t settle for conventional – become the creative engineer everyone wishes they could be.
Leveraging Data and AI for Logical Mastery
We live in the era of intelligent systems, where machines learn from patterns and adapt dynamically. To improve your problem-solving, you must learn to leverage data-driven insights and AI tools. Analyze patterns in your code performance, optimize using predictive analytics, and integrate AI-assisted debugging. In the same way that calculating an education lawyer salary relies on analyzing data points such as experience, region, and client type, coding logic thrives on measurable feedback. Use AI not as a crutch, but as an amplifier of your reasoning. Platforms now offer real-time performance metrics, automated code reviews, and adaptive learning algorithms that evolve alongside your skillset. The urgency lies in adaptation – developers who ignore AI are already being replaced by those who embrace it. Train your mind to interpret data intuitively. Every logical leap you make today sets you apart tomorrow. The future isn’t just about writing code – it’s about teaching code to think for you, while you focus on innovating and problem-solving at the highest level.
Continuous Learning and the Growth Mindset
Logic improvement isn’t a destination; it’s a lifelong journey. The tech landscape shifts daily, and yesterday’s skills can quickly become obsolete. To stay relevant, adopt a relentless growth mindset. Take online courses, attend hackathons, and participate in developer communities where knowledge exchange is constant. Just as professionals constantly research new legal precedents to maintain a competitive education lawyer salary, you must continuously expand your technical horizon. Learn new languages, explore frameworks, and challenge your assumptions. Failure is part of the process – every bug, every setback is a step toward mastery. Surround yourself with people who push you to think differently, to approach problems with fresh perspectives. The sense of urgency here is profound: the faster you learn, the longer you stay relevant. Don’t let comfort breed stagnation; let curiosity fuel your evolution. The opportunities in tech are exploding – AI, blockchain, cybersecurity, and beyond – and only those with unrelenting logical growth will capture them.
Building a Portfolio That Reflects Logical Excellence
Employers no longer care only about degrees – they care about results, innovation, and problem-solving evidence. A well-crafted portfolio is your proof of logic mastery. Showcase projects that highlight not just what you built, but how you solved problems. Explain your thought process, show code evolution, and document the logic behind your design choices. Just as the justification for an education lawyer salary lies in demonstrable case results and expertise, your portfolio should be your courtroom of achievements. The best portfolios tell stories – stories of challenges faced, bugs conquered, and systems optimized. Every recruiter, every client wants to see how your mind works. The more logically consistent your projects are, the more value you command. The time to build this proof is now, not later. Each day without a portfolio is a missed opportunity, a door closing quietly on potential high-paying jobs. Seize the moment – start building your digital legacy today.
The Call to Action: Your Logic is Your Future
The future belongs to thinkers – to those who can analyze chaos, structure it, and build something extraordinary. Improving programming logic and problem-solving isn’t optional – it’s the foundation of a career that can transform your life. Whether you dream of becoming a software architect, data scientist, or even exploring the complex analytics behind an education lawyer salary model, everything starts with one decision: to master logic. Time is running out; the job market is evolving faster than ever, and opportunities are disappearing as quickly as they appear. Every moment you hesitate, someone else is coding their way toward success. Don’t wait for inspiration – act now. Enroll in that advanced algorithm course, join that coding challenge, build that project you’ve been putting off. The future is written in logic, and your time to claim it is now. Let your next line of code be the first step toward a legacy of brilliance, innovation, and mastery.
If you aspire to excel in the realm of machine learning, consider how an early education specialist can enhance your foundational skills in Python programming.










